The Plot: Charmingly Chaotic

The story follows four unemployed, mischief-making friends—Mahadevan, Govindan Kutty, Appukuttan, and Thomas Kutty—who live in a housing colony called Harihar Nagar. Their singular focus is to woo a beautiful new neighbor, Maya. However, their clumsy attempts at romance lead them into a dangerous web involving a mysterious briefcase and a high-stakes crime syndicate. Why the "New Subtitles" Matter

In Harihar Nagar (1990) is widely regarded as one of the greatest Malayalam comedy thrillers ever made. Directed by the legendary duo Siddique-Lal, the film follows the misadventures of four unemployed bachelors—Mahadevan, Govindan Kutty, Appukuttan, and Thomas Kutty—who live in a housing colony and spend their days trying to woo their new neighbor, Maya. 🎞️ Movie Highlights

The Cast: Features iconic performances by Mukesh, Siddique, Jagadish, and Ashokan.

The Plot: What starts as a hilarious attempt to win over Maya takes a dark turn when they get entangled in a mystery surrounding the murder of her brother, Sethumadhavan, and a missing briefcase sought by the villain John Honai. in harihar nagar english subtitles new

Cultural Impact: The film's catchphrases, like "Thomas Kutty, vittoda!", and its slapstick comedy scenes (such as the boxing ring and grandmother chase) have earned it a permanent place in pop culture.

Legacy: It spawned two sequels, 2 Harihar Nagar (2009) and In Ghost House Inn (2010), and was remade in several languages, including the Hindi film Dhol. 🌐 Where to Watch with English Subtitles

Review — "In Harihar Nagar" (English subtitles — new release/viewing)

"In Harihar Nagar" (1990) is a cult-classic Malayalam comedy-thriller directed by Siddique–Lal that still delights decades after its release. Watching it now with fresh English subtitles preserves the film’s original charm while making its humor and plot accessible to a wider audience. This review treats the subtitled version as the viewing experience.

Story and pacing

  • Plot: Four carefree, mischievous friends—Mahadevan (Mahadevan/Persis?), Govindan Kutty, Appukuttan and Thomas Kutty—live in the eponymous Harihar Nagar. Their lazy, prank-filled lives are upended when Maya, a new and mysterious young woman, arrives. The friends concoct elaborate plans to impress her, which slide into farce and then unexpectedly plunge into a light thriller involving a criminal gang and mistaken identities.
  • Pacing: The film balances comic set-pieces with tighter, suspenseful stretches. Early acts are leisurely, showcasing character-driven gags; the second half tightens as stakes rise, delivering a satisfying, brisk climax.
